Sounds like you may have an overheating issue. Buy a can of compressed air and while the laptop is off, blow out the fan vent thoroughly from different directions. If the CPU is over heating, it will throttle back in order to cool down, and consequently slow your computing.

Another possibility is that you're maxing out your system's RAM. And Chrome is a bit of a RAM hog.

Check task manager when the issue happens, and see if if you're using all or nearly all of system ram. Check your CPU percentage to see if it's working too hard. If Check the processes to see if it's a specific process that's bogging down the system.

Check to see if you have too many startup items running. Superfluous processes that launch at boot time will bog you down. to check this use task manager in windows 8, or msconfig in win 7.

PS, I've found cooling pads to rather underwhelming. Just keep the laptop on a flat solid surface and you won't need one.
